Mazda Mazda6 recalled over injury risk
- Recall date
- June 22, 2017
- Source
- National Highway Traffic Safety Administration (NHTSA)
- Official notice title
- Mazda Motor Corp. recalls 2014–2016 Mazda Mazda6, Mazda3
- Recall number
- 17V393000
- Brand / firm
- Mazda
- Sold / distributed
- Potentially affected: 227,814 units
Why it was recalled
If the parking brake actuator shaft binds, the parking brake may not engage or disengage fully. If the parking brake does not engage properly, the vehicle may move unexpectedly if it is parked on a slope, increasing the risk of a crash.
What was recalled
Mazda North American Operations (Mazda) is recalling certain 2014-2015 Mazda6 and 2014-2016 Mazda3 vehicles. Water could possibly enter the brake caliper causing the parking brake actuator shaft to corrode and possibly bind.
What to do
Mazda will notify owners, and dealers will check the parking brake actuator shafts, replacing any that are corroded, free of charge. Remedy parts are currently unavailable. Interim notices informing owners of the safety risk were mailed August 24, 2017. Owners will receive a second notice when remedy parts become available. Owners may contact Mazda customer service at 1-800-222-5500. Mazda's number for this recall is 1217F.. Follow the official notice for full instructions.
